South Gwinnett High School Athlete Commits to University of West Georgia
Kelly Geary’s life-long dream of playing soccer in college was fulfilled with the help of NCSA athletic recruiting.
Kelly Geary’s commitment to play soccer for the University of West Georgia was a decision she knew would shape not only her next four years but would lay the foundation for her next forty years. Geary was committed to her goal of playing college soccer, and her decision to join NCSA Athletic Recruiting provided her with the opportunity and technology to be proactive in her recruiting process, while also being educated on the steps she needed to take to achieve her goal.
Geary has enjoyed academic and athletic success at South Gwinnett High School as a dedicated student-athlete, earning a 3.97 GPA and being a one year Varsity starter and MVP of her team. Geary’s dedication and trust in the recruiting process has rewarded her with the opportunity to play soccer at the next level, attending the University of West Georgia – a four-year liberal arts university located in Carrollton, Georgia – to play for the Wolves.
